libfdt: Add phandle related functions
This patch adds fdt_get_phandle() and fdt_node_offset_by_phandle() functions to libfdt. fdt_get_phandle() will retreive the phandle value of a given node, and fdt_node_offset_by_phandle() will locate a node given a phandle. Signed-off-by: David Gibson <david@gibson.dropbear.id.au>

/**
|
||||
* fdt_get_phandle - retreive the phandle of a given node
|
||||
* @fdt: pointer to the device tree blob
|
||||
* @nodeoffset: structure block offset of the node
|
||||
*
|
||||
* fdt_get_phandle() retrieves the phandle of the device tree node at
|
||||
* structure block offset nodeoffset.
|
||||
*
|
||||
* returns:
|
||||
* the phandle of the node at nodeoffset, on succes (!= 0, != -1)
|
||||
* 0, if the node has no phandle, or another error occurs
|
||||
*/
|
||||
uint32_t fdt_get_phandle(const void *fdt, int nodeoffset);

/**
|
||||
* fdt_node_offset_by_phandle - find the node with a given phandle
|
||||
* @fdt: pointer to the device tree blob
|
||||
* @phandle: phandle value
|
||||
*
|
||||
* fdt_node_offset_by_prop_value() returns the offset of the node
|
||||
* which has the given phandle value. If there is more than one node
|
||||
* in the tree with the given phandle (an invalid tree), results are
|
||||
* undefined.
|
||||
*
|
||||
* returns:
|
||||
* structure block offset of the located node (>= 0), on success
|
||||
* -FDT_ERR_NOTFOUND, no node with that phandle exists
|
||||
* -FDT_ERR_BADPHANDLE, given phandle value was invalid (0 or -1)
|
||||
* -FDT_ERR_BADMAGIC,
|
||||
* -FDT_ERR_BADVERSION,
|
||||
* -FDT_ERR_BADSTATE,
|
||||
* -FDT_ERR_BADSTRUCTURE, standard meanings
|
||||
*/
|
||||
int fdt_node_offset_by_phandle(const void *fdt, uint32_t phandle);
